| Reverse description | The central field portrays a solemn translation ceremony in high relief, in which the reliquary shrines of Saints Rupert and Virgilius are carried in procession beneath a canopied baldachin supported by columns. A group of ecclesiastical figures in liturgical vestments and mitres flank the reliquary on both sides, with additional clergy arranged in attendance. The scene is rendered in the vigorous Baroque pictorial style characteristic of early seventeenth-century Salzburg coinage. A continuous Latin circumscription within a beaded border records the translation of the patron saints on 24 September. |
